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02056 4788987 71758105730
88 56415396
88 56415396
042343061 958 32 881
All about undefined
Interested in learning more?
88 56415396
042343061 958 32 881
See more
06 51674265 46951262
831 0518 682
See more
6743061 32953958677
96188 574629306 1339413471 7076761813
See more